I don't think libexecinfo library is available in Linux distributions used by Neo CI. It's only available on Alpine and few other distros, see: https://repology.org/project/libexecinfo/versions |

I'd prefer preparation changes specific for Alpine, as it'll not have impact on binaries created for another distributions. libunwind is interesting proposal, but using it we could add some old bugs to Neo code, as for example: libunwind/libunwind#94. This was fixed in libunwind 1.5-rc2, which is not available in all distributions yet. |
